> As discussed in MAPREDUCE-4982, after MAPREDUCE-4893 it is theoretically
> possible for the AM to accidentally assign a reducer container to a map
> attempt if the AM doesn't find a reduce attempt actively looking for the
> container (e.g.: the RM accidentally allocated too many reducer containers).
